Important Terms and Conditions for Wedding Points

To take advantage of this rewarding offer, it’s crucial to understand the key terms and conditions. Firstly, remember that only revenue explicitly contracted for room and tax, along with incidentals, qualifies for points. Secondly, this offer is exclusive to participating Sonesta hotels and is subject to date restrictions. Always confirm with your chosen hotel about their participation and availability. When making your wedding inquiry, ensure you request the offer code STPWEDDINGS and have it clearly stated in your signed wedding contract. The availability of this offer hinges on hotel participation, function space availability, and guestroom availability at the time of booking, all at the hotel’s discretion. This offer cannot be applied retroactively to weddings already booked or combined with other promotional deals. There’s a maximum cap of 400,000 Sonesta Travel Pass bonus points that can be earned per wedding event. Points will be credited to your Sonesta Travel Pass account approximately 4-6 weeks after the full and final payment of all invoices related to your wedding.
